The Role as the Digital Project Manager
The role will support the delivery of digital technology to physical locations/buildings – managing projects from inception to completion to include network connectivity for building management systems, data environment set up & ingestion, access control, data dashboarding & analytics on building data & Sensor installation. This will require the ability to work across multiple projects and with multiple stakeholders concurrently. Successful candidates will need to be able to understand and manage the technical aspects of property-related projects, but also be a strong communicator, able to work with multiple internal stakeholders (technical and non-technical) and with external customers.
